balsamic vinegar adds a flair to gourmet cooking. A
gourmet kitchen without balsamic vinegar is incomplete. Less than twenty years ago,
balsamic vinegar was nearly an unnoticeable Italian accoutrement. Now, cooks use it extensively. A couple drops
of the very best balsamic on ripe strawberries,
bartlett pears, or other fruit is a customary combination to end
a meal. |
